Frequently Asked Questions
What is the climate like in Quezzi?
Quezzi has an average annual temperature of 14°C with 1245mm of rainfall per year. The warmest month is Aug (27°C) and the coldest is Jan (3°C).
What is the hottest month in Quezzi?
The hottest month in Quezzi is Aug, with an average high of 27°C.
How much rain does Quezzi get?
Quezzi receives 1245mm of precipitation annually. The wettest month is Oct (212mm) and the driest is Jul (34mm).
When is the best time to visit Quezzi?
The best time to visit Quezzi is during May, Jun, Jul, Aug, when temperatures are comfortable and rainfall is relatively low.
